Full Job Description
We are committed to our culture that values Customer Focus, Flexibility, Knowledge, Speed and Integrity. Joining our team means you will work in a high performing global company where employees collaborate and strive for excellence. Position Summary Acts as a subject-matter expert of material data while transforming component intelligence into strategic insights – Own the end-to-end integrity of component data within our PLM/ERP systems; Bridge hardware engineering, procurement, quality, and IT by establishing frameworks for material data gathering, cleansing, and integrity assurance; Leverage data analytics to manage component lifecycles, mitigate supply chain risks, and enable data-driven decision-making; Enable automation, reduce cycle times, and ensure supply chain resilience through trusted master data. Duties & Responsibilities * Develop ETL pipelines, scripts (Python/SQL) and APIs to integrate PLM/ERP systems, supplier portals, market intelligence tools and parametric databases. * Analyse material characteristics and parametrics (electrical, mechanical, thermal), supplier details, lifecycle status, cost, lead‑time, quality and compliance data to identify potential data integrity issues. * Lead data cleansing initiatives, implement validation rules, and automate data quality checks to ensure material data quality. * Analyse product BOMs, utilize material demand and supply data to predict production risk due to material obsolescence and market shortage. * Build self‑service dashboards (Power BI/Tableau) for lifecycle/shortage risk, cost variance, supplier performance, and component health. * Partner with Design, Procurement, Quality, and Manufacturing to drive cost reduction, lead‑time mitigation, and supplier quality improvements. * Partner with IT and engineering teams to optimize system configurations, workflows, and data integration points to ensure material data flows from component engineering to design to manufacturing * Maintain documentation, standards
